    FYI, it's spelled "horary".

    Horary is not easy, but the rules are a bit simpler than natal. I've seen many experienced astrologers get tripped up with it.

    First of all the outer planets don't help much with horary. I don't use them. I just use the original 7. No asteroids either.

    You have to use the original meanings of the houses. The modern meanings are better for psychological astrology, but not as good for predicting.

    William Lilly's "Christian Astrology" (don't let the name freak you out. Jesus isn't mentioned once) is the best and you can get it for free. However it was written in 1647, so it might be dry. Pretty much all you need to know is in it.

    There are a lot of concepts you have to grasp. Horary and all traditional astrology uses a system called "essential dignities" that tell you how strong or weak a planet is. House placement matters. Aspect matter and whether the aspect is applying or separating. All these things are key.

    I'd recommend a class. The ones I know are around $300. Lee Lehman and Chris Warnock are the most notable in my opinion. The cool thing about Chris is that he also teaches an astrological magic course. The advantage of the courses are that they start from the bottom and ease you in, AND you'll get a teacher to critique you. I know in Chris' course, most of the homework are real charts with known outcomes. You have to do a lot of reading.

    You can try this by yourself, but it's really a lot more difficult. I struggled for a long time.

    So basically download Christian Astrology. It's in 3 books. Read books 1 and 2. Otherwise pick up Lee Lehman's "The Martial Art of Horary", though I think you have to have some astrological knowledge first.

    Here's a reading I did recently. The question was from a guy who's taking a long vacation in July and is worried that he won't have his job when he returns.
    -----------------------------------------------------------------------------------
    Question: Will I still have the job in September?

    Time and place the question was received and understood: Apr 22, 2010 5:41:45pm Seattle, Wa

    The ascendant is at 06Libra42 and the planetary hour ruler is the Sun. The Sun and Libra have no elemental agreement, and thus the chart isn't radical, but we may judge regardless.

    As Libra rises, you are represented by Venus who is in the 8th house dignified by rulership and triplicity. Venus is making an applying square with the Moon, a separating sextile with Jupiter, and an applying trine with Saturn.

    The job is represented by the tenth house at 08Cancer19 ruled by the Moon in the 11th house who is peregrine. The Moon is making an applying trine with the Sun, a separating square with Mercury, and an applying square with Venus.

    The first thing to consider is the primary aspect between the significators of you and the job. The job (the Moon) is making an applying square with you (Venus). This implies that yes you will have the job, but there will be a conflict about it. In the end the conflict will be resolved. Since the Moon is applying to Venus, it implies the job will reconcile with you. I suspect this will be something that will kind of "blow up", but won't amount to much. Someone from work will smooth things over with you - likely a female.

    Regarding your situation, Venus is in the 8th house. This usually shows some kind of mental anguish over the matter at hand. Venus was recently conjunct Mercury, the ruler of the 9th house which rules travel, and is about to enter that house. Your mind is definitely on the vacation.

    Venus is very strong though. Both the ASC and 10th are in cardinal signs which imply a new beginning or reboot regarding your job.
